VWC-211-953-161-B - 211953161B - GENUINE GERMAN HELLA - FRONT TURN SIGNAL LENS - LEFT SIDE - BUS 62-67 - SOLD EACH
Manufacturer: HELLA
Product Code: VWC-211-953-161-B
List Price: USD
$67.99
Our Price: USD
$57.79
You Save USD
$10.20
Out of stock
15%off Black Fri Price:




